The print is soft by design and the FY27 $8.0-8.2B guide is a conservative reaffirm below the Street's ~$8.6B, so out-period estimates barely move — no revision fuel either way. Day-1 pop is relief-driven (GTA VI Nov 19 date holding + qualitative pre-order strength), not a numbers upgrade. With the real catalyst still 3+ months out and the stock already off its ~$258 July peak, the reaction should hold rather than compound or fully fade — drifting sideways as investors wait for Rockstar-controlled GTA VI disclosures. |
